What is an AAC file?

Advanced Audio Coding (AAC) is a lossy digital audio compression standard defined by ISO/IEC 13818-7 (MPEG-2) and ISO/IEC 14496-3 (MPEG-4). Developed by a consortium including Bell Labs, Fraunhofer IIS, and Dolby Laboratories as the successor to MP3, AAC utilizes the Modified Discrete Cosine Transform (MDCT) algorithm and perceptual noise shaping to discard imperceptible signal components. It supports up to 48 audio channels, arbitrary sample rates, and utilizes extensions such as Spectral Band Replication (SBR) to achieve higher fidelity at lower bitrates than predecessor formats.

How to open an AAC file

AAC serves as the default audio container for Apple's iTunes and iOS devices, ensuring native support within the macOS Core Audio framework and Apple Music. Windows 10 and 11 provide native decoding support via the Groove Music and Windows Media Player applications. For cross-platform playback or advanced stream analysis, users should utilize VLC Media Player or FFmpeg, which contain the necessary libavcodec libraries to decode AAC streams without external codec packs.

What is a WMA file?

Windows Media Audio (WMA) refers to a series of audio codecs and their corresponding Microsoft container format, designed as a competitor to MP3 and RealAudio. The standard WMA codec is lossy, but the format family includes WMA Lossless, WMA Pro (multichannel), and WMA Voice. It utilizes the Advanced Systems Format (ASF) container structure and supports digital rights management (DRM), which historically restricted playback to authorized Windows devices.

How to open a WMA file

WMA files are native to the Windows ecosystem and open by default in Windows Media Player and Movies & TV. macOS users require third-party components like Flip4Mac (legacy) or universal players such as VLC Media Player and Elmedia Player to decode the stream. Android and Linux support is generally provided via VLC or by installing ffmpeg-based media libraries.
